Origin & Producer

From the highlands of Arbegona, Sidama, this exceptional peaberry lot comes from the Duwancho Multi-Purpose Primary Cooperative, located in Duwancho Kebele at an impressive 2,200–2,400 MASL.
Cultivated from the renowned Ethiopian heirloom varieties 74110, 74112, and 74158, this coffee reflects the pristine microclimate and rich biodiversity of the region.

Processing

This lot is a Natural G1 Peaberry, carefully sun-dried to intensify sweetness and fruit clarity. The peaberry selection enhances density, resulting in a vibrant cup with heightened aromatics and a smooth, clean finish.

Farm Info

The coffee is grown by smallholder farmers in Hechi Village, part of the Bensa district in Sidama — a region known for its high-altitude farmland (around 2,100 m). These farms nurture heirloom Sidama varieties under shade, using traditional agroforestry systems.

Because of the cooperative-driven model, farmers benefit from fair access to processing infrastructure, such as drying beds, and collective support for quality control. The natural processing method and high-altitude growing conditions help concentrate sweetness and clarity, delivering a delicately fruity but structured cup.

Details

  • Country: Ethiopia

  • Region: Arbegona Woreda, Duwancho Kebele

  • Altitude: 2,200–2,400 MASL

  • Varietals: 74110, 74112, 74158

  • Producer: Duwancho Multi-Purpose Primary Cooperative

  • Process: Natural 


Grind Size

Ground (FINE): Moka pot

Ground (Medium): V60 Filter, Aeropress, Chemex, drip coffee

Ground (Coarse): French Press/Cold Brew
